The operator Lanczos algorithm reduces the problem of complexity growth to a single-particle semi-infinite tight-binding chain (known as the Krylov chain). Employing the phenomenon of Anderson localization, we propose the phenomenology of inverse localization length on the Krylov chain that undergoes delocalization/localization transition on the Krylov chain while the physical system undergoes ergodicity breaking.
